About Product Carousel for Divi and WooCommerce

A plugin that does one thing, and does it with a hundred controls

Worth starting there, because it is its virtue and also what to weigh before buying. This is not a module pack: it is a product carousel for Divi, and nothing else. In exchange for that narrowness, it brings more than a hundred options for adjusting it, which is considerably more than the standard module gives.

The right question is not whether it contributes a lot, but whether what it contributes is what you are missing.

Where it pulls products from

  • By date, for showing new arrivals without touching anything.
  • Featured, on sale, top rated or best selling.
  • By category, for themed carousels.
  • By price range or by availability.
  • At random, so the homepage changes between visits.

That is the important part: the carousel updates itself. A "best selling" block configured once is still right six months later, without anybody going in to change it. It is the difference between a live element and a spring promotion still showing in October.

What can be adjusted

Up to six products at a time, with reordering or hiding of each element on the card: title, image, rating, button. Autoplay with adjustable speed, arrows, dots and click-to-advance. Star ratings, a direct buy button, a configurable sale badge and hover animations.

Where to put it and where not

The product carousel pays off in the middle of the page, when the visitor has already decided to look: related products on the product page, new arrivals below the fold, add-ons in the cart. There it helps comparison and raises average order value.

It pays off less as a rotating hero at the top of the homepage, which is what almost all carousels get used for. The visitor takes in the first thing, almost nobody sees the rest, and a row of product images moving right at the top penalises speed exactly where it matters most, which is on a phone.

Requirements

It needs Divi and WooCommerce. And one concrete warning worth checking before buying: the advertised support is for Divi 4, with Divi 5 marked as pending. If you have already moved to the new builder version, confirm the current state before deciding.

Frequently asked questions

Does it work without Divi?
No. It is a Divi builder module and needs it installed, along with WooCommerce.

Does the carousel update itself?
Yes, it pulls products by whichever criterion you choose, so it needs no manual maintenance.

How many products show at once?
Up to six, with spacing and height controls.

Can I hide the price or the rating?
Yes, each element on the card can be reordered or hidden.

Does it work with Divi 5?
The advertised support is for Divi 4. Worth confirming the current state if you already use the new version.

Does it affect speed?
That depends where you place it and how many images it loads. Right at the top is where it weighs most.
